Thoko Malwa, coach of the Mpumalanga under-21 women's soccer squad, believes they will give their German counterparts a run for their money.

Mpumalanga take on the Germans in a friendly match at KaNyamazane Stadium at 3pm on Monday.

Said Malwa: "The majority of our players took part in the inter-provincial tournament that was held in Bloemfontein in December, where we received a bronze medal. We are looking forward to giving the German girls a tough practice match."

The Germans were expected to arrive in Nelspruit yesterday.

"Our squad will assemble at Bundu Lodge in Nelspruit tomorrow until Tuesday. We will be using KaBokweni Stadium for training. We invite all soccer loving people from the province to come and support the girls on Monday."
